MBFWA: Sara Phillips does bold colours and prints for Summer/Spring 2012

In a week where we’ve seen a lot of pastels in collections, so we loved that Sara Phillips showcased a bold use of colour in her installation presentation at Mercedes Benz Fashion Week Australia, where electric cobalt blue and fire-engine red ruled.

Named ANIMALIA, the presentation was a nostalgic collection of stunning prints, ranging from delicate oriental inspired fine china, to eclectic florals, and even wild zoo motifs, complete with a crowned lion. Yes, the collection was bold, brave and outrageous- and we loved it.

Varying shades of blue dominated tailored pants, crisp blazers and floaty dresses, ranging from cobalt to a deep sky-blue, before fading into a gentle pastel. (Yes, there were still some pastels in this collection.) Two of this seasons’ hottest looks made appearances, with printed pants being paired with clashing printed peplum tops. As one of the more practical and wearable collections we’ve seen so far, Sara Phillips is definitely on our favourites list.
